Transaction 5a8c3750344065e12f5c18286536d3cdb68e5e549e87031e398079f843ee80bb
1 Input
1 Output
-
5a8c3750344065e12f5c18286536d3cdb68e5e549e87031e398079f843ee80bb:0
- value
- 39894410
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f42165e2707003a0181a21dbaef204e96377f39
- address
- bc1qhappvh38quqr5qvp5gwm4meqf6trwleevddqsr